導航:首頁 > 操作系統 > 51單片機有哪些模塊

51單片機有哪些模塊

發布時間:2024-02-29 04:51:24

Ⅰ MCS-51單片機的片內部集成了哪些功能部件,各個功能部件的最主要功能是什麼

我的事標准答案,採納請伍運給分,謝謝 MCS-51單片機在片內集成了中央處理器(CPU)、程序存儲器(ROM)、數據存儲器(RAM)、定時器/計數器、並行I/O介面、嘩伏串列I/O介面和中斷系統等幾大單元。CPU是整個單片機的核心部件,由運算器和控制器組成。運算器可以完成算術運算和邏輯運算,其操作順序在控制器控制下進行。控制器是由程序計數器PC(Program Counter)、指令寄存器IR(Instruction Register)、指令解碼器ID(Instruction Decoder)、定時控制邏輯和振盪器OSC等電路組成。CPU根據PC中的地址將欲執行指令的指令碼從存儲器中取出,存放在IR中,ID對IR中的指令碼進行解碼,定時控制邏輯在OSC配合下對ID解碼後的信號進行分時,以產生執行本條指令所需的全部信號。程序存儲器(ROM)用於存儲程序、常數、表格等。數據存儲器(RAM)用於存儲數據。8051內部有兩個16位可編程序的定時器/計數器T0和T1,均為二進制加1計數器。可用於定時和對外部輸入脈沖的計數。8051的中斷系統主要由中斷允許控制器IE和中斷優先順序控制器IP等電路組成。可實現對5個中斷源的管理。8051的中斷系統主要由中斷允許控制器IE和中斷優先順序控制器IP等電路組成。其中,IE用於控制5個中斷源中哪些中斷請求被允許向CPU提出,哪些中斷源的中斷請求被禁止;IP用於控制5個中斷源的中斷請求的優先權級別。I/O介面是MCS-51單片機對外部實現控制和信息交換的必經之路,用於信息傳送腔蘆梁過程中的速度匹配和增加它的負載能力。可分為串列和並行I/O介面。

Ⅱ 51單片機最小系統模塊

51單片機最小系統,就是使單片機正常運行的最低配置,它由一系列模塊組成:

1、復位系統:
當引腳9出現2個機器周期以上高電平時,單片機復位,程序從頭開始運行.

2、時鍾系統:
有振盪器電路產生頻率等於晶振頻率,這時用的是外界晶振。
也可以又外部單獨輸入,此時XTAL2腳接地,時鍾信號由XTAL1輸入.

3、電源系統:
VCC,和 GND引腳,供電電壓4--5.5V.

主要復位過程如下圖:

Ⅲ 51單片機一般有哪些常用的簡單模塊

內部有UART、TIMER,還有的51有WATCHDOG,SPI,AD。
外部常用控制模塊有,LCD(如1602,12864等),7SegLED,IR,KEY,繼電器等等。

Ⅳ 51單片機內部包含哪些主要功能部件各功能部件的主要作用是什麼

部件、功能如下:

運算器:由算術邏輯單元ALU、累加器ACC、B寄存器、兩個暫存寄存器、程序狀態寄存器組成PSW;8位,可以進行算術雲算(加,減,乘,除,乘除運算與寄存器B有關)、邏輯運算及移位運算等。

控制器:由指令寄存器IR、指令解碼器ID、定時及控制邏輯電路、程序計數器PC組成,使單片機的運行控制中心。PC的結構與功能:16位的程序寄存器,控製程序的執行。IR,ID的功能;

ROM:4KB,地址0000H--0FFFH(使用時)

RAM:128B,地址00H--7FH三、8051的I/O埠電路四、定時器/計數器:2個16位的定時器/計數器五、中斷控制系統:5個中斷源,其中兩個外部中斷、兩個定時/計數器中斷、1個串列口中斷。

Ⅳ 89C51單片機片內包含哪些主要的邏輯功能部件

1,ALU算術邏輯運算單元;
2,ROM或Flash程序存儲器;
3,RAM數據存儲器;
4,定時/計數器;
5,UART串口通信功能模塊;
6,時鍾脈沖振盪器;
7,中斷邏輯單元;
8,I/O控制單元;
9,特殊功能寄存器;
10,電源管理和復位單元
增強型51單片機還增加了AD轉換功能模塊、PWM功能模塊、EEPROM非易失性數據存儲器、自編程功能模塊。

Ⅵ 51單片機內部包含哪些主要功能部件他們的作用是什麼

MCS-51單片機是在一塊晶元中集成了 CPU、 RAM、 ROM、定時器/ 計數器和多種功能的I/O介面等一台計算機所需要的基本功能部件。

閱讀全文

與51單片機有哪些模塊相關的資料

熱點內容
導航安卓機如何下載騰訊視頻 瀏覽:98
applock加密 瀏覽:519
lattice編程軟體 瀏覽:187
如何打開後台伺服器 瀏覽:335
格力空調壓縮機阻值 瀏覽:552
噴碼機的單片機原理 瀏覽:842
如何評估一個演算法的效益率 瀏覽:205
線性代數輔導pdf 瀏覽:991
貴州戴爾伺服器創新服務雲主機 瀏覽:559
如何在小米電視上安裝電視家app 瀏覽:182
蘋果手機如何隱藏單個app軟體 瀏覽:963
多路伺服器有什麼用 瀏覽:859
如何找培訓班app 瀏覽:580
臨時文件夾怎麼轉到其他盤 瀏覽:179
android布局按比例 瀏覽:602
安卓模擬器怎麼能當手機用 瀏覽:885
手機怎樣查看伺服器ip地址沖突 瀏覽:812
程序員有沒有必要找家教 瀏覽:783
什麼編譯器可以帶c11函數 瀏覽:18
如何理解程序員對自己電腦的感情 瀏覽:525